Sticky Vains Maybe?

I have posted once before about my 04 4x4 126,000 lariat. When after some service work my exhaust/turbo whistle sound has decreased alot. So lately Ive noticed that the truck seems to be a little down on power. Also I have been having a dead spot in the throttle from time to time where the truck will not excelerate until about 1" of travel of the pedal, but no smoke or miss off any sort. Finally, the pitch sound of the turbo seems to skip a couple tone's when excelerating. Kinda like the turbo vains start to sweep and then skip a beat, then come back a lot loader.Not a smooth transitional sound. I hope I have described his event enough for someone to recognize what is going on. Thanks again, Mark

Well finally got it sorted out. I decided to start cheap with the trouble shooting and turned out be clogged fuel filters. truck runs great and turbo has whistle again. I still cant believe how bad it could make these trucks run.
